Make use of convenient amenities, which include complimentary wireless internet access and bike storage.
Business amenities
The front desk is staffed during limited hours. Free self parking is available onsite.
English breakfasts are served on weekdays from 7:30 AM to 9:00 AM and on weekends from 8:00 AM to 9:30 AM for a fee.
Make yourself at home in one of the 14 individually decorated gu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and electric kettles, and housekeeping is provided daily.
Located in Jedburgh, The Royal Hotel is just steps from Jedburgh Abbey and 3 minutes by foot from Mary Queen of Scots House. This hotel is 0.3 mi (0.4 km) from Jedburgh Castle & Jail Museum and 9 mi (14.4 km) from Scott's View.

Across reviews, The Royal Hotel stands out for clean, comfortable rooms, a satisfying cooked breakfast, and a central Jedburgh setting that puts shops, restaurants and parking options nearby, making it convenient for short stays and stopovers.
Read moreWas this helpful?
Across reviews, The Royal Hotel stands out for clean, comfortable rooms, a satisfying cooked breakfast, and a central Jedburgh setting that puts shops, restaurants and parking options nearby, making it convenient for short stays and stopovers.
Several guests note there is no on site bar or restaurant, and some upper rooms involve many stairs. While service is widely described as friendly and accommodating, there are isolated mentions of dated touches, musty odors, and a strict afternoon check in. Expect a straightforward, B&B style stay with simple comforts.
